Farewell Dr. Richard S. Kirby (1949-2009)
Sept 27, 2009
It is with profound sorrow that the World Network of Religious Futurists inform its membership that Dr. Richard S. Kirby, chaplain and former chairman of this network from 1993 to 2005, passed away September 24, 2009 in Edmonds, WA, at his home. He was only 60 years old, and died suddenly from what appears to have been a brain aneurysm. He was an inspiration to the religious futures movement. He is best known as the author of Temples of Tomorrow
(1993) with the late Earl Brewer, and also The Leadership of Civilization Building (2002) with Richard J. Spady. In 2005 he became the first President and Chaplain of Kepler University, an astronomical and
theological college. It is clear that all those
within WNRF were so very much affected by his friendship and vision and

Jewish Futures
Redirecting Holocaust Memorialization Toward Humanization
Oct 5, 2009
Dr. Art Shostak, an American labor futurist, believes the future of religion in the next quarter century hinges in some unknowable way on the quality of Holocaust memorialization, as this involves Jews and non-Jews alike. He is concerned that over 60 years of memorialization emphasis only on the Horror has grievously under-valued the humanistic content hidden from sight (literally and figuratively) in the lives of millions of prisoners in over 2,000 concentration/labor camps.
